bombardment

[b?m'bɑ:dm?nt][b?m'bɑ:dm?nt]
n.炮擊,轟炸
網絡轟擊;炮擊外星人;炮擊;撞擊
詞形變化:
復數bombardments

1 . The capital is still under constant bombardment by the rebel forces.

首都仍在遭受叛軍的持續轟炸。

來自柯林斯例句

2 . Weeks of aerial bombardment had destroyed factories and highways.

數周的空中轟炸已經摧毀了許多工廠和公路。

來自柯林斯例句

3 . After an artillery bombardment lasting several days the town finally succumbed.

在持續炮轟數日后,該城終于屈服了.

來自《簡明英漢詞典》

4 . The bombardment did no great execution.

那次轟炸未造成重大傷害.

來自《簡明英漢詞典》

5 . The fall of the city followed heavy bombardment .

城市受到猛烈轟炸后淪陷.

noun

1.the act (or an instance) of subjecting a body or substance to the impact of high-energy particles (as electrons or alpha rays)

2.the heavy fire of artillery to saturate an area rather than hit a specific target;

they laid down a barrage in front of the advancing troops

3.an attack by dropping bombs
